I have a personal laptop running Windows 10 Home edition. I log into the laptop with my hotmail account. I installed TFS 2017 locally and I have it woring in the browser. I can clone the repository and push to it.
Now when I try to setup the build I have to add an agent. I downloaded the agent and when I try to configure it I get this:
PS D:\TfsAgent> .\config.cmd
Connect:
Enter server URL > http://localhost:8080/tfs/ Enter authentication type (press enter for Integrated) > Connecting to server ... An error occurred while sending the request. Failed to connect. Try again or ctrl-c to quit Enter server URL >
Soo, for some reason an error happens when it tries to connect to the server. I do not see any verbose parameter to the config.cmd or any logs for that matter.
Any reasons why?
